Before I knew it, it was already lunchtime, so I headed to my usual spot, Kimura. I arrived 20 minutes before they opened, and there were already 8 people in line. At 12 o'clock, they opened! I ordered "cold sake 800 yen", "pork loin 3300 yen", and "rice 200 yen". I took a sip of the cold sake first - it was crisp and refreshing, perfect for someone sweating a lot like me. Then, I mixed lard, onions, broth, and water, added a bit of meat, quickly cooked it, dipped it in egg, and the deliciousness spread in my mouth. Next, I added tofu, green onions, shirataki noodles, and wheat gluten, placed some meat on top, sprinkled sugar, and waited while sipping on my sake. It turned out pretty good, although it was a bit salty this time. But it was delicious, so I'll let it slide. I enjoyed my meal today as well. Thank you for the delicious food.

The menu is simple, with two options: 3100 yen for sirloin and 3300 yen for loin. The amount of fat is the same, but the loin is said to be more tender. There is a guide on the table on how to eat, and once the meat is served, everything else is self-service. This is probably why the cost performance is good, and it's nice that you can eat without feeling nervous. There are two slices of meat, so be careful of the difference in fat content! The atmosphere of the restaurant feels like you've traveled back in time, which is very nice.

We went to Sukiyaki Kimura in Kawaramachi, located in the Teramachi Shinkyogoku shopping street. The traditional exterior of the restaurant caught my eye, and I had always wanted to visit. Upon entering, we handed over our shoes to the shoe attendant and went up to the second floor. The atmosphere was old-fashioned, with several tatami rooms where many people were enjoying their meals. We ordered the Roast Sukiyaki for 3300 yen, the Regular Sukiyaki for 3100 yen, and two orders of rice for 200 yen each. The table was set with a pot and ingredients, and the rice was served in a wooden rice container. The sukiyaki was delicious, with the sweet broth complementing the meat and vegetables well. The Roast Sukiyaki had a more tender and flavorful meat compared to the Regular Sukiyaki. The meal was served with pickles, and the overall experience at the restaurant was nostalgic and enjoyable.

Shijo-Tera-machi [Meidai Sukiyaki Kimura] is a long-established restaurant founded in 1928, with nearly 90 years of history. The retro atmosphere was fantastic! The lunch special, featuring domestically produced black wagyu beef sukiyaki, is quite reasonable at 2200 yen. I tried the sirloin, which was tender and flavorful, making it easy to see why this place has been loved by many. I would definitely want to visit this restaurant again when I come back to Kyoto.

I came to Kyoto, so I decided to visit Sukiyaki Kimura, a restaurant that represents Kyoto. I arrived before 7 pm and waited for about 40 minutes before being seated. It was very Kyoto-like to have someone take care of our shoes at the entrance. Once inside, we were guided to the second floor where a red carpet led the way. Shortly after, we were shown to our seats. The waitress took our orders without writing anything down, relying on her memory instead. It was quite impressive. Within 5 minutes, our drinks and sukiyaki arrived. As expected, there was a mistake in our order, but the waitress's response was amusing. As others have mentioned, it is a self-service restaurant. We cooked the sukiyaki ourselves on a small pot on the stove, starting with onions, leeks, white konjac, and tofu, followed by meat on top. We then poured in the sauce and added sugar, before finally adding wheat gluten and trefoil. I prefer less sweetness, so I used less sugar. The sauce itself is not as sweet as the Kanto style, so perhaps that's why sugar is added. The meat was quite fatty, which personally I would have preferred a bit less of.
